Angelina Jolie, who revealed last week that she's had her ovaries removed, made her first post-surgery appearance at the Nickelodeon Kids' Choice Awards. She was joined by her children, Zahara and Shiloh, at the fun-filled ceremony, and as she picked up her own award, she delivered some must-hear words of wisdom.

The actress accepted the Favourite Villain award for her role in Maleficent, and while she was up on stage, she reminded her fans to embrace their true selves and be "different".

She said: "Different is good. So, don't fit. Don't ever try to be less than what you are, and when someone tells you that you are different, smile and hold your head up high and be proud."
